Who are United: Super Dev
Welcome to the first in a line of interviews with players, coaches and staff of Arizona United SC
Name: Devon Grousis
Position: Defender
Twitter: @Devndevs
LFR: Who was you mentor and/or who got you into soccer?
DG: My brother Kyle is 5 years older than me so I watched him play, when I was really young, and I was almost jealous of how much fun it looked. So I'd say him or my father, who really pushed me back into the games late in high school.
LFR: Besides United, who do you support?
DG: I've been a real big AC Milan fan since I was about 16. Sac Republic is the closest professional team to my home, so as the move into MLS and I move out of the game I'm sure I'll become fond of them.
LFR: AZ United looks to be a really strong side this year, what would you consider to be a successful season for the club?
DG: It's definitely the most technical team I've ever been a part o, and I don't think it's going to take long for teams to dread playing us. But I'm not a fan of predictions, so I'll say our goal is to make the playoffs and leave it at that.
LFR: Which club do you think will be the toughest to compete against in the western conference?
DG: Sacramento played good football last season, but they've had some interesting pre season results so I'm going to go with the Galaxy II
LFR: Last season you didn't get many minutes,what are you doing to change that this year?
DG: I've always believed that it's all about staying positive and getting a little better everyday. I want to continue getting better at being a leader in the locker room and training sessions.
LFR: You've obviously made a very strong connection to the local fans, how did it feel to have so many fans fighting to bring you back for 2015?
DG: A little overwhelming actually. It was great to see them voicing their opinion so passionately, because it shows how much they care about the club. Since I got here in 2013, I've really grown to love this place, and the fans. It was cool to see that love reciprocated.
